4.1.2. 6-Fluoro-8-bromo-2-methyl-4H-3,1-benzoxazin-4-one (12)

2-Amino-3-bromo-5-fluorobenzoic acid (472 mg, 2.02 mmol) in Ac2O (4 ml) was stirred at reflux (140 °C) for 2 h. The reaction mixture was allowed to cool to room temperature. The reaction mixture was concentrated to dryness and diluted with ethyl acetate (10 ml). The reaction mixture was concentrated to dryness to give the desired 8-bromo-6-fluoro-2-methyl-4H-benzo[d][1,3]oxazin-4-one (12, 490 mg, 94%) as a pale brown solid, which was used without further purification: LCMS (tR=3.42 min, purity=100%), ESI+m/z, no ion detected; 1H NMR (DMSO-d6), δ (ppm): 2.44 (s, 3H), 7.89 (dd, 1H, J=2.7 Hz, JH-F=7.8 Hz), 8.25 (dd, 1H, J=2.7 Hz, JH-F=8.2 Hz); 13C NMR (DMSO-d6), δ (ppm) 21.1, 112.9 (d, JC-F=23.9 Hz), 119.1 (d, JC-F=9.7 Hz), 121.6 (d, JC-F=9.7 Hz), 127.7 (d, JC-F=26.5 Hz), 141.0 (d, JC-F=2.7 Hz), 159.4 (d, JC-F=1.8 Hz), 159.6 (d, JC-F=250.3 Hz), 168.6.
